The primary role of the Financial Consultant is to work with the Account Teams on assigned cases, providing complex financial analysis and utilizing modeling tools to evaluate benefit programs and their impact on overall business objectives, including the management and control of client risks and losses.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include, but are not limited, to the following:

  • Perform financial, and risk analysis support for internal sales teams and their respective consulting clients;
  • Conduct employee benefit due diligence projects for clients and portfolio companies;
  • Assist account teams with coordination and implementation of employee benefit programs for carve out transactions;
  • Provide the definition of clients’ employee contribution modeling and strategies;
  • Responsible for the evaluation, determination and recommendation of alternative coverage, pricing options, and plan design changes based on economic analysis of available plan elements related to client goals;
  • Perform various reporting for plan change evaluations, budget and reserve calculations, and other on-going reviews;
  • Participate in prospective client data analysis and presentations;
  • Maintain quality service standards and organization to assure timely service to MMA East team;
  • Research and remain abreast of the dynamic, competitive insurance environment, new and complex insurance projects, and constantly changing legislation that governs business.

The applicable base salary range for this role is $64,700 to $120,400.

The base pay offered will be determined on factors such as experience, skills, training, location, certifications, education, and any applicable minimum wage requirements. Decisions will be determined on a case-by-case basis. In addition to the base salary, this position may be eligible for performance-based incentives.
